The President EXECUTIVE ORDER 9540
Authorizing the P etroleum A dministra
tor T o T ake P ossession of and T o O perate th e P lants and F acilities of the C it ie s S ervice R efinin g C orpora tion , L ocated in and A round L ake C harles, L ouisiana
WHEREAS after Investigation I find and proclaim that the plants and facili ties owned or leased by. the Cities Service Refining Corporation located in and arbund Lake Charles, Louisiana, are equipped for the manufacture and pro duction of articles and materials th at are required for the war effort, or that are useful in connection therewith; that there are existing interruptions of the operation of the said plants and facilities as a result of aJabor disturbance; that the war effort will be unduly impeded or delayed by these interruptions; and that the exercise, as hereinafter specified, of the powers vested in me is necessary to insure, in the interest of the war effort, the operation of these plants and facil ities:
NOW, THEREFORE, by virtue of the power and authority vested in me by the Constitution and laws of the United States, including section 9 of the Selec tive Training and Service Act of 1940
54 Stat. 892 as amended by the War Labor Disputes Act. 57 Stat. 163, as President of the United States and Com mander in Chief of the Army and Navy of the United States, it is hereby ordered as follows :
1.
The Petroleum Administrator hereby authorized and directed, through and with the aid of any persons or in strumentalities that he may designate, to take possession of the plants and facilities of the Cities Service Refining Corporation located in and around Lake Charles, Louisiana, and, to the extent that he may deem necessary, of any real or personal property, and other assets wherever situated, used in connection with the operations thereof; to operate or to arrange for the operation of the Plants and facilities in any manner, in accordance with applicable laws, that he hiay deem necessary for the successful
prosecution of the war; to exercise any contractual or other rights of the Cities Service Refining Corporation, and to continue or discontinue the employment of, or to employ, any persons; and to do any other things that he may deem necessary for, or incidental to, the oper ation of the said plants and facilities and the production, sale, and distribution of the products thereof; and to take any other steps that he deems necessary to carry out the provisions and purposes of this order.
2. All Federal agencies, including, but not limited to, the National War Labor Board, the War Manpower Commission, the National Selective Service System, and the Department of Justice, are directed to cooperate with the Petroleum Administrator to the fullest extent pos sible in carrying out the purposes of this order.
3. The Petroleum Administrator shall provide such protection as may be re quired for such plants and facilities, and protection for all persons employed or seeking employment therein, both while at work and while going to and from work, and for their families and homes;
and uporw the request of the Petroleum Administrator, or such person as may be designated to act for him, the Secretary of War shall take such action as may be necessary to provide such protection to such persons and property.
4. The Petroleum Administrator shall permit the management of the plants and facilities taken under the provisions of this order to continue with its managerial functions to the maximum degree possible consistent with the aims is of this order.
5. Possession, control, and operation of any plant or facility, or part thereof, taken under this .order shall be termi nated by the Petroleum Administrator after possession of such plant, facility, or part thereof, is no longer required for the successful prosecution of the war, but in no event more than sixty days after the restoration of the productive efficiency thereof prevailing prior to the taking of possession thereof.
